Index: topia2/src/java/org/codelutin/topia/generator/EntityAbstractGenerator.java diff -u topia2/src/java/org/codelutin/topia/generator/EntityAbstractGenerator.java:1.19 topia2/src/java/org/codelutin/topia/generator/EntityAbstractGenerator.java:1.20 --- topia2/src/java/org/codelutin/topia/generator/EntityAbstractGenerator.java:1.19 Wed May 24 13:22:04 2006 +++ topia2/src/java/org/codelutin/topia/generator/EntityAbstractGenerator.java Fri Sep 22 13:24:18 2006 @@ -24,10 +24,10 @@ * Created: 12 déc. 2005 * * @author Arnaud Thimel -* @version $Revision: 1.19 $ +* @version $Revision: 1.20 $ * -* Mise a jour: $Date: 2006/05/24 13:22:04 $ -* par : $Author: thimel $ +* Mise a jour: $Date: 2006/09/22 13:24:18 $ +* par : $Author: bpoussin $ */ package org.codelutin.topia.generator; @@ -449,7 +449,7 @@ * @see <%=clazz.getQualifiedName()%>#get<%=Util.capitalize(assocAttrName)%>(<%=attr.getType()%>) *) public <%=attr.getAssociationClass().getQualifiedName()%> get<%=Util.capitalize(assocAttrName)%>(<%=attr.getType()%> value) { - if (value == null) { + if (value == null || <%=Util.toLowerCaseFirstLetter(attr.getName())%> == null) { return null; } for (<%=attr.getAssociationClass().getQualifiedName()%> item : <%=Util.toLowerCaseFirstLetter(attr.getName())%>) {